Blue-green deploys for the Ledgerbee billing worker occasionally fail when plugin hooks hold open database connections past the drain window. If your plugin registers a shutdown handler, make sure it completes within 20 seconds, or the green slot will be rolled back automatically. Check the deploy log in Pipeforge for the rollback reason. Include the trace token below when filing a report.

build token for tawif-bahip: htk31_68bba16e1afabfef4ecc69408c06f16

TICKET-4417: Notification fan-out backpressure drifted between nodes. Pushgrid workers in the Veltros cluster picked up stale queue limits after the last rollout; two nodes still throttle at the old ceiling, causing uneven delivery lag. Fix: re-sync all nodes from the canonical source, then verify limits match. The canonical values the fleet must converge on are as follows.

service settings:
ralael:
  pin: 7453
  tenant: zorath
  seal: seal_087806e4
  metrics_host: metrics.ralael.paliqworks.example
  standby_team: fraath
  escalation: praok-istiel
  nonce: 10e083

## Building Access — Spares Room (Hullbrook Annex)

Contractors: the spare hardware room is down the east corridor on the ground floor, third door on the left. Sign in at the front desk first and grab a visitor lanyard. Anything you take out, jot it in the blue logbook — yes, even the little stuff. The door self-locks, so don't wedge it. To get in, punch in the code below.

staff pass of hagug-taguf = bdg-HJ-9

## Deployment

Brightleaf's marketing site uses incremental static rebuilds: only pages whose source content changed since the last build are regenerated. The rebuild worker watches the content bucket and pushes updated pages to the edge cache within minutes. Please avoid triggering full rebuilds during business hours, as they evict the entire cache. The rebuild service reads the following configuration values at startup.

settings of tagug-fajof:
[zorwyn]
host = zorwyn.nelvrosys.corp
user = zorwyn_svc
database = zorwyn_prod